Summary

We are looking for a Development Engineer for Optical Metrology (f/m/d) for the Structural Mechanics & AIV department at the Oberkochen site as soon as possible.

The Structural Mechanics & AIV department is responsible for the specification, development, and realization of complex measurement systems for EUV lithography and space applications. In close coordination with the project team and the customer, requirements are defined, and corresponding measurement concepts are developed. The team also supports the technical implementation of the design and the subsequent transfer to production.

Your Tasks
  1. Development of optical measurement systems for product qualification.
  2. Conceptual design of optical components in the visual, near, and far infrared range.
  3. Programming system components for automating measurement procedures and creating evaluation routines for data analysis.
  4. Calculation and simulation of electro-optical performance parameters, electro-optical systems, and cameras.
  5. Evaluation and selection of measurement principles and methods.
  6. Commissioning and optimization of measurement systems and optical components.
  7. Acceptance testing of optical and opto-electronic systems.
  8. Analysis and optimization of process sequences.
  9. Collaboration in creating system specifications and acceptance documents.
  10. Working closely with specialist departments and suppliers throughout all phases of the product lifecycle.
Your Profile
  • Degree in physics, engineering, optics, optoelectronics, or mechatronics, ideally with a focus on optical measurement technology or similar.
  • Several years of experience in developing and realizing optical or measurement systems in the VIS, SWIR, and IR ranges.
  • Solid experience with optical metrology methods such as interferometry, spectrometry, infrared metrology, and photo-radiometry.
  • Proficiency in MatLab and/or Python for system automation.
  • High commitment and assertiveness.
  • Good communication skills and a responsible work ethic.
  • Fluent in German and English.
